Aiptasia

Post by mkjsmoe33 » Sun Jan 31, 2010 1:37 pm

My reef tank is getting ver run with Aiptasia, is there anyting that would take care of this besides chemicals.

Re: Aiptasia

Post by Sandy » Sun Jan 31, 2010 6:17 pm

I have had pretty good luck using peppermint shrimp. And I believe that copperbanded butterfly fish are suppose to eat them also. Right, Gerwin????
